## Fix audio drift in Hallwright guide app

Fixes stuttering playback reported by visitors at the Verrow Gallery exhibit. Root cause: buffer underruns on older devices when switching tracks near beacons. Support team: tell users to update; no settings changes needed on their end. This PR enlarges the prefetch buffer and adds a beacon debounce. The tuned values are listed here.

tuning table, fajop-hafog:
WEIGHTS = {
    "soriel": 277,
    "belael": 101,
}

## Further Reading

Sensor drift is the most common cause of false humidity alarms in the Verdanta greenhouse controller. New team members should understand how the calibration daemon compensates for drift on the hygrometer array before touching threshold configs. Start with the drift-model overview, then the recalibration schedule. Both documents are collected on the internal page below.

wiki page, hawef-baduf: https://kibana.ferracloud.local/job

TICKET-2087: Connection failures when the Crumwell storefront evaluates the 2 p.m. order cutoff. The cutoff check queries the bakery schedule table directly, and the pool exhausts under lunch traffic, so late orders slip through. Short-term fix: raise the pool size and add a retry. To reproduce locally, point your client at the following.

database URL for kahif-fahaf: redis://eliax_svc:yN@db-bcc9.ordinhq.internal:5432/aldok

Quick heads-up on Pinwheel UI versioning: we cut a minor release every sprint, and anything touching component props needs a changeset file in the PR. No changeset, no merge — the bot will nag you. Majors are rare and go through the design council first. The full policy, with examples of what counts as breaking, lives on the internal page below.

wiki page, bahip-yahip: https://grafana.qirvanlabs.corp/browse/display/projects/cc3a1b9dbfc9

Subject: Raffle drums for the Harvest Gala — collection Thursday

Dear Dispatch Desk,

The two brass raffle drums hired from Merrivale Party Hire need to reach the Aldercroft staff canteen by Thursday noon, ahead of the Harvest Gala setup. Both drums are crated, labelled, and stored in the east loading bay behind the roller door. Please assign a driver with a tail-lift van, as each crate weighs roughly forty kilos. The hand-over instruction for the courier is as follows.

courier memo of yajef-bajep: the frawyn jordor courier leaves the norwyn ledger at gate 2781 under passcode 330769